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ues beneath a building's first level, specifically in the crawlspace area. These services typically involve inspecting the space for structural damage, moisture problems, or pest infestations, and then implementing solutions to stabilize and protect the foundation. Common repair methods may include installing or replacing support beams, sealing vents and access points, and reinforcing the foundation with piers or braces. The goal is to create a more stable and secure foundation that prevents further deterioration and protects the overall integrity of the property.
Problems that crawlspace foundation repair aims to resolve often stem from soil movement, moisture intrusion, or improper drainage. These issues can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, sagging support structures, or increased mold and pest activity. Addressing these concerns through professional repair services helps mitigate potential long-term damage, improve indoor air quality, and reduce energy costs caused by drafts and moisture infiltration. Proper repair and maintenance of the crawlspace can significantly enhance the durability and safety of a property.
Properties that typically benefit from crawlspace foundation repair include residential homes, especially those built on uneven or poorly drained lots, as well as small commercial buildings with accessible crawlspaces. Older homes are often more susceptible to foundation issues due to age-related wear and soil conditions, but newer constructions may also require repairs if initial work was inadequate or if environmental factors have caused shifting or settling. The size and design of the property influence the scope of repair needed, but the primary focus remains on ensuring the foundation remains stable and free from moisture-related problems.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for crawlspace foundation repair range from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the extent of the damage and required materials. For example, minor leveling might cost around $1,500, while extensive underpinning can exceed $5,000.
Labor and Materials - Labor costs usually account for 50% to 70% of the total project price, with local pros charging between $75 and $150 per hour. Material costs vary based on the repair method, with typical supplies costing between $500 and $2,500.
Extent of Damage - Repair costs can fluctuate significantly based on the severity of foundation issues, such as cracks or settling. Minor repairs might be under $2,000, whereas major foundation stabilization can surpass $10,000.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include permits, inspections, or addressing related problems like moisture control, adding approximately $500 to $2,000 to the total. Contact local service providers to get accurate est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ven flooring, persistent musty odors, visible cracks in walls or floors, and increased pest activity in the home.
How can crawlspace foundation problems be repaired? Local contractors typically offer solutions such as pier and beam repair, underpinning, or installing crawlspace supports to stabilize the foundation.
Is it necessary to ventilate the crawlspace during repair? Proper ventilation may be recommended to prevent moisture buildup, but specific needs depend on the condition of the crawlspace and should be assessed by a professional.
What causes crawlspace foundation issues? Common causes include soil settlement, moisture problems, poor drainage, and tree roots exerting pressure on the foundation.
How long does crawlspace foundation repair usually take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age but generally ranges from a few days to a week, depending on the project scope.
